3d printing rapid prototyping services

3D printing rapid prototyping services represent a cutting-edge manufacturing solution that transforms digital designs into physical objects with unprecedented speed and precision. This technology employs additive manufacturing processes, where materials are deposited layer by layer to create three-dimensional objects directly from computer-aided design (CAD) files. The service encompasses various printing technologies, including Fused Deposition Modeling (FDM), Stereolithography (SLA), and Selective Laser Sintering (SLS), each suited for different applications and materials. These services enable businesses to quickly produce functional prototypes, test parts, and small-batch production items using a wide range of materials, from standard plastics to advanced composites. The process begins with digital design creation, followed by file preparation and optimization, material selection, and finally, the printing process itself. Modern 3D printing rapid prototyping services offer sophisticated quality control measures, ensuring dimensional accuracy and surface finish quality. This technology has found applications across numerous industries, including automotive, aerospace, medical device manufacturing, and consumer product development, providing a valuable tool for innovation and product development acceleration.

3D printing rapid prototyping services offer numerous compelling advantages that make them invaluable in modern product development and manufacturing processes. First and foremost, these services dramatically reduce the time-to-market for new products by enabling quick iteration and testing of designs. Instead of waiting weeks or months for traditional prototyping methods, companies can now obtain functional prototypes within days or even hours. This rapid turnaround allows for multiple design iterations and quick validation of concepts, significantly improving the product development cycle. Cost-effectiveness is another major advantage, as 3D printing eliminates the need for expensive tooling and setup costs associated with traditional manufacturing methods. This makes it particularly beneficial for small batch production and customized items. The technology also offers unprecedented design freedom, allowing for the creation of complex geometries that would be impossible or prohibitively expensive to produce using conventional manufacturing methods. Additionally, the ability to produce prototypes in-house or through local service providers reduces logistics costs and enables better project control. The technology's waste-reducing nature, as it only uses the material needed for the part, makes it environmentally friendly. Furthermore, the variety of available materials and finishing options ensures that prototypes can accurately represent the final product in both form and function, enabling more effective testing and validation processes.

Advanced Material Compatibility and Customization

Advanced Material Compatibility and Customization

3D printing rapid prototyping services excel in their ability to work with an extensive range of materials, offering unprecedented flexibility in prototype creation. The technology supports everything from standard thermoplastics like ABS and PLA to advanced materials including carbon fiber composites, biocompatible resins, and metal-infused filaments. This material versatility enables the creation of prototypes that not only match the aesthetic requirements but also the functional properties of final products. The service providers maintain extensive material libraries and can recommend optimal materials based on specific application requirements, whether it's heat resistance, durability, flexibility, or surface finish quality. Furthermore, the ability to combine different materials in a single print job opens up possibilities for multi-material prototypes, allowing for complex functional testing and validation.
Precision Engineering and Quality Assurance

Precision Engineering and Quality Assurance

Modern 3D printing rapid prototyping services incorporate sophisticated quality control measures and precision engineering capabilities that ensure exceptional accuracy and reliability. Advanced scanning and measurement technologies are employed to verify dimensional accuracy, while sophisticated software algorithms optimize print parameters for optimal results. The services typically include comprehensive quality assurance protocols, including material certification, process validation, and detailed documentation of print parameters. This attention to detail ensures that prototypes meet exact specifications and maintain consistency across multiple production runs. Additionally, many providers offer post-processing services such as surface finishing, heat treatment, and coating applications to enhance the functional and aesthetic properties of the prototypes.
Scalable Production and Time Efficiency

Scalable Production and Time Efficiency

One of the most significant advantages of 3D printing rapid prototyping services is their ability to scale production according to changing needs while maintaining exceptional time efficiency. The technology allows for seamless transition from single prototype production to small-batch manufacturing without additional tooling or setup costs. This scalability makes it particularly valuable for startups and companies with varying production needs. The quick turnaround time, often as short as 24-48 hours for standard projects, enables rapid iteration and testing cycles. The services typically offer online platforms for instant quoting and project management, streamlining the entire process from design submission to final delivery. This efficiency is further enhanced by automated production planning systems that optimize machine utilization and reduce lead times.
